Clinic Coordinator - Oak Brook

Job Title:Clinic Coordinator - Oak BrookDepartment:RUMG Oakbrook MultispecialtyShift:1stFull/Part:Active Regular FT (72 to 80 hours per pay period)Specialty:AmbulatoryJob Number:2022-5677Job Description:Clinic Coordinator - Rush Oak BrookPosition Highlights:Coordinates clinic activities including, coordinating all template management, scheduling, greeting and acknowledging patients throughout the check-in and check-out process, and coordinating referral and insurance authorizations, coordinating all telephone activities and troubleshooting business issues.

Position Responsibilities:Works with minimal supervision. Resolves office problems and facilitates solutions, confers with supervisor to resolve more complex issues, assists in preparing ad hoc reports, assists in training of new employees, generates letters requested by physician or patient, per office protocol.

Manages physician's template and schedule in EPIC.

Enters, per office protocol, non-medication orders and/or referrals. Performs pre-certification of orders, procedures and surgeries.

Performs data entry of in-patient or procedural professional charges as assigned.

Collects time of service payments, posts payments in EPIC, and reconciles end-of-day receipts.

Answers patient billing questions, coordinates set-up of payment plans, and refers as necessary to appropriate RUMC resources.

Addresses patient calls efficiently and courteously. Takes accurate, clear and concise messages that provide sufficient information for the clinical staff and/or receiving party to effectively handle the issue/request.

Schedules, cancels and reschedules patient appointments, procedures, and surgeries. Places reminder calls and collects pertinent information from patients in advance of their appointment per office policy. Supports access by utilizing the wait list and filling appointment slots created by cancellations and no shows.

Appropriately transfers patients to pre-registration for insurance verification per RUMG policy.

Greets and acknowledges patients at the front desk, checks patients in and out of the clinic, and performs practice designated activities to support new patients.

Accesses EPIC to retrieve referrals, orders and other documentation and contacts various outside agencies to obtain referrals and other documentation.

Coordinates administrative office functions as assigned including completion of EPIC administrative in-box messages.

Problem solves issues by seeking out the appropriate resources.

Works cooperatively in a team environment.

Demonstrates compliance with RUMG Customer Service and Performance Standards

Performs other duties as assigned.

Position Qualifications Include:High school diploma required and medical office experience preferred

Basic computer knowledge required

Attention to detail and accuracy

Excellent customer service and interpersonal skills

Sensitivity to patient health information and protection of confidentiality

Ability to utilize EPIC efficiently (Please Note: Employees hired into this role must successfully pass the EPIC scheduling test with 3 attempts, within 45 days of completion of training.)

Ability to sit for several hours each day and remain professional and calm under stressful situations

Ability to adapt to change and be flexible
